Movie Review: Chronicles of Narnia Dawn Treader

Chronicles of Narnia: Voyage of the Dawn Treader


Basic Premise
Edmond and Lucy are called back to Narnia with their cousin Eustace in tow. Together with Caspian and the rest of the crew of the Dawn Treader, they must fight an ever-growing evil that threatens to encompass all of Narnia in its evil darkness.

Movie Review: Warrior's Way

Warrior's Way


Basic Premise
Yang is the strongest swordsman ever. A title that is tested at every turn when he refuses to carry out his final mission and kill the sole surviving baby of a rival clan. He leaves his home and travels west to the American badlands where he hopes to have a new start. But he finds out that his troubles have a way of catching up to him.
